Even after the end of her sixteen-year chancellorship and more than three decades since she entered politics, Angela Merkel remains an enigma. No German chancellor before her has so abruptly and completely abandoned or even reversed political principles, positions, and values as Angela Merkel has. Yet many people in Germany and around the world still associate her with reliability, credibility, security, and prosperity. "The Chancellor Who Came from the Cold" is the biography that, after years of research, reveals many previously unknown facts about Merkel. This biography demands a complete reassessment of the former chancellor. For the first time, Merkel's past, preferences, family, and companions are described in detail. Piece by piece, a distorted image created with great perseverance and proven falsehoods is revised. This distorted image was crafted by Merkel along with compliant staff, biographers, and journalists. However, the Merkel scandal goes far beyond Merkel herself: it is rooted in decades of harmful collaboration between leading media, corporate-affiliated foundations, and supranational institutions, which have long since detached our country from the foundations of the Basic Law.
